Electrical Inspector - Level 1-3
These courses are designed to provide current electrical inspectors or someone wanting to get a job with an inspection department with updated information on the latest changes in the National Electric Code, NC Electric Code, and local utility company requirements.  Each course reviews new materials and procedures, as well as related code requirements.

  • $125 Registration Fee
  • Class lengths listed below.

Level 1

A 40-hour course that can be used as a prep to get your limited electrical license. It examines Articles 100, 110, 210, 215, 220, 225, 230 and 240.

Level 2

A 30-hour course that includes topics from Articles 250, 280, 285, 310, 314, 320, 322, 330, 332, 334, 336, 338, 340, 342, 344, 348, 352, 354, 356, 358, 362, 376, 386, 392 and 527.

Level 3

A 30-hour course that covers Articles 312, 384, 400, 404, 410, 422, 424, 427, 430, 440, 445, 450, 480, 490, 500, 501, 502, 504, 511, 513, 514, 517, 600, 620, 680, 700 and 725.

Photovoltaics for the Electrician
Electrical contractors, engineers, suppliers, designers and those wishing to have a better understanding of how we use the sun to make electricity should attend this twelve-hour course. This class is an in-depth presentation on the design and installation of photovoltaic systems and the National Electrical Code (2011). This course prepares you to take the next step in energy conservation.  Remember, the sun is still free and the cleanest source of renewal energy on the planet.

Topics include:

  • Appropriate Angle To Sun
  • Interactive, Stand Alone and Hybrid Systems
  • Component Choices
  • Conductor Sizing
  • Discussion on Investment Return
  • Article 690 of the 2011 NEC
